The historical suburb of Arcadia has matured into a bustling, cosmopolitan neighbourhood. Lying on the doorstep of the Union Buildings against Meintjieskop, boasting a union of old world charm and modern-day progression. Arcadia has the bustling inner city as its western neighbour and sprawls eastwards alongside the terraced gardens of the Union Buildings and Mahlamba Ndlopfu, the presidential residence, to quiet and serene leafy streets. This part of Arcadia contains many architectural treasures of an era gone by such as graceful Victorian homes with pressed ceilings and yellow wood floors. Several of these have been transformed into business premises or guest houses rich in character. Arcadia is home to a large number of Embassies and Foreign Missions and therefore a safe area. Arcadia is also known for its many hotels and superb restaurants as well as excellent schools, amenities and medical facilities.

Experience Pretoria Central and Old East
Pretoria Old East is known as Jacaranda City because of the thousands of lilac bloomed trees that line the streets. It’s one of the city's oldest suburbs, with lovely established trees and gardens. With the university nearby, the atmosphere is young and full of energy and excitement. Students, art lovers and trendsetters can be found socialising by day and by night.
